Description

Tired of the same old tourist traps? Whether you’re a visitor or a local looking for something different, let Idaho Off the Beaten Path show you the Gem State you never knew existed. Stand in awe of the Monastery of St. Gertrude, a blue stone Romanesque structure that sits high on a hill near Cottonwood; get wet and warm at the sulfur-free Lava Hot Springs; or have yourself a weekend full of small town, family fun at Fossil Days in Hagerman. So if you’ve "been there, done that" one too many times, get off the main road and venture Off the Beaten Path.
